数据库操作类的封装


         public   static   string  conString  =   @" Server=localhost;Integrated Security=True; Database=northwind " ;

1. 执行Sql语句, 返回受影响的行数
Code
调用方法:
         string  strSql = @" select * from Customers " ;
        
int  rows  =  ExecuteSql(strSql);
不知道为什么, 测试了一下, 返回的rows竟然是-1. 暂时没有找到原因.

2. 执行查询语句, 返回DataSet
Code
调用方法:
         string  strSql  =   @" select * from Customers " ;
        DataSet ds 
=  Utility.Query(strSql);

3. 执行一条计算查询结果语句, 返回查询结果(object)
Code
调用方法:
         string  strSql  =   @" select * from Customers " ;
        
string  num  =  Utility.GetSingle(strSql).ToString();

5. 带参数, 执行SQL语句, 返回影响的记录数
..............

你可能感兴趣的:(数据库)